Barb Wire Fencing Repair Cost Range in San Francisco, CA
Typical low-high price ranges for barb wire fencing repair in San Francisco, CA, can vary based on project scope and fence condition.
$200 - $600: Basic repair for small sections or minor damages
$1,000 - $3,500: Larger repairs or moderate damage across multiple sections
|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Minor fence patching | $200 - $600 |
| Full section replacement | $1,000 - $2,500 |
| Post replacement | $150 - $400 per post |
| Wire tightening | $100 - $300 |
| Fence reinforcement | $500 - $1,200 |
| Complete fence overhaul | $3,000 - $7,000 |
What affects the cost of Barb Wire Fencing Repair
Understanding the factors that influence the cost of barb wire fencing repair can help in planning and comparing options. Several elements can impact the overall expenses involved in restoring or maintaining fencing in San Francisco, CA.
- Materials used: The type and quality of barb wire and fencing materials can vary, affecting material costs and durability.
- Size and scope of repair: Larger or more extensive damaged areas require more materials and labor, increasing overall costs.
- Labor complexity: Repairs involving difficult terrain, height, or existing structures may require specialized skills or equipment, influencing labor charges.
- Permitting and regulations: Local permitting requirements or inspections in San Francisco can add to project costs or timelines.
- Additional features or extras: Reinforcements, gate repairs, or upgrades to fencing components can contribute to the total expense.
|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Small sections (up to 50 feet) | $500 - $1,200 |
| Medium sections (50-150 feet) | $1,200 - $3,000 |
| Large sections (150-300 feet) | $3,000 - $6,000 |
| Scope involving multiple repairs or extensive replacement | $6,000 - $12,000 |
In San Francisco, costs may vary based on site accessibility and local material prices.
